Abstract

This service focuses on revitalizing the school library to increase the reading literacy movement among students at SDN 1 Tempuran, Ponorogo. The progress of a nation's civilization is not simply measured by abundant natural resources and the amount of human resources, but rather the quality of human resources. To improve this quality, in the 21st century Indonesia needs to develop literacy skills. Reading or literacy activities require effective facilities and infrastructure, one of which is the library. Libraries are closely related to reading, reading culture, and interest in reading. However, in reality, the SDN 1 Tempuran library is still not neatly organized and has not been used effectively and efficiently. The aim of this service is to carry out the library revitalization process and increase students' interest in reading. Data collection methods were collected through interviews, observation and documentation. Data analysis was carried out by data reduction, data presentation, and drawing conclusions. Service is carried out in three stages, namely planning, implementation and reporting. The results of this service: 1) Library revitalization, carried out by redecorating the library, classifying books, making library visit books, making library manuals and creating a library website for SDN 1 Tempuran. After the revitalization stage was completed, several central activities were carried out in the library, such as socialization of the new administration system, competitions to determine reading ambassadors, poetry and speeches. The library functions as an alternative place for learning. Thus, it can be concluded that library revitalization can increase students' reading interest and the library functions as it should.

Abstract

This study aims to analyse the effect of disclosure of ERM, ISR and Profitability on the value of financial sector companies listed on the Sharia Securities List for four periods (2018-2021). The data obtained by researchers were 4 financial sector companies listed on the Sharia Securities List for four periods (2018-2021). The method used in this research is descriptive quantitative, with panel data regression analysis in the data analysis. The results found in this study are, there is no relationship between ERM and the value of financial sector companies. Then there is a negative relationship between ISR and firm value. However, in Profitability and the value of financial sector companies there is a significant positive influence. Likewise, the results of the simultaneous significane test conducted on firm value have a significant positive effect.DOI: https://doi.org/10.26905/afr.v7i2.11418

Abstract

The Covid-19 pandemic hit global stock markets, including Indonesia. As a result, all sectoral indexes experienced a decline in their financial performance, especially the agricultural sector in the Indonesian Sharia Stock Index. This study used quantitative research. The population was obtained from 17 agricultural sector industrial companies registered with ISSI with a sample of 12 companies. The result of this study is that there are differences in score results in each bankruptcy prediction analysis method for 3 periods. The Altman Z-Score method in 2019 predicts 8 companies will be declared bankrupt and 4 companies are declared in good health. In 2020, the Altman Z-Score method predicts that 7 companies will be declared bankrupt and 5 companies will be declared in good health. In 2021, the Altman Z-Score method predicts that 7 companies will be declared bankrupt and 5 companies will be declared in good health. Grover's method in 2019 predicts that 3 companies will be declared bankrupt and 9 companies will be declared in good health. In 2020, Grover's method predicts that 3 companies will be declared bankrupt and 9 companies will be declared in good health. In 2021, Grover's method predicts that no company will be declared bankrupt and 12 companies will be declared in good health. It can be concluded that the Altman Z-Score method is considered optimal in this study to predict bankruptcy rates, assuming aspects of the Altman Z-Score method that highlight the company's profitability so as to affect the deeper accuracy of the company's financial performance.

Abstract

The literacy of Indonesian society regarding waqf is still relatively low. People often confuse waqf with charity (sodaqoh) and voluntary contributions (infak). Similarly, the literacy among university students about waqf is also lacking. The GISWAF "Gerakan Indonesia sadar wakaf" movement has introduced a seminar activity called "Waqf Literacy Seminar" for students at Universitas Darussalam Gontor. This research employs a qualitative descriptive method, involving interviews with 14 Students considered sufficient to reach the data saturation point, as well as observation and documentation, to explore the understanding and awareness of waqf among students. This research is to gauge the interest of students in waqf by examining their understanding, awareness, and future intentions regarding waqf. The specific this research is to evaluate how effective GISWAF is in increasing UNIDA Gontor students' desire to give waqf. The findings from the study indicate interest, 5 students (36%) are interested in practicing waqf literacy to the community, 4 students (29%) are interested in studying more deeply about waqf, 4 students (29%) are interested in doing waqf, and 1 student (7%) is interested in still wanting to learn about waqf, and 0 students do not want to learn waqf (0%).

Abstract

This study aims to empirically examine the influence of COVID-19 on changes in the performance of MSME (micro, small and medium enterprises). The research also examines business resilience strategies in response to PPKM's orders amid the COVID-19 pandemic crisis in Indonesia. Quantitative and qualitative approaches were applied in this study. Primary data was collected through questionnaires, and interviews involving 477 respondents from MSME owners and six selected respondents in Indonesia employed in this study. Descriptive analysis and regression using structural equation modeling (SEM) were applied. The study showed that the dimensions of COVID-19, namely PPKM and health protocols, negatively affect MSME's performance. The study also found that promoting and selling products on social media, product diversification, and minimalizing cost production are among the most popular business resilience strategies to survive MSME's operation during the COVID-19 pandemic. The results suggest that the establishment of COVID-19's impact on MSME's performance should be aware and concerned. The study also indicates that MSMEs should be able to maintain their strategies in surviving their business due to the COVID-19 crisis.

Abstract

The development of an industry cannot be realized without the role of stakeholders, and this also applies to the halal industry. This paper aims to examine the determinants of the pentahelix model in developing the halal industry in Indonesia. Qualitative approach by using the Analytic Network Process (ANP) used in this study. Ten respondents, including practitioners, academics, and policymakers, are selected to gather experts' opinions about developing the halal industry through the pentahelix model. The findings of this study show that business actors, who play a major role as producers and providers of halal products and are responsible for meeting halal standards, are the first priority determinant found in the pentahelix. An increase in understanding of halal knowledge, consistent discipline and professionalism, and having product development access of business actors will increase their role in developing the halal industry. The second priority determinant found is media, followed by government, academia, and community. The most prioritized sub-elements of the pentahelix aspect indicators, according to the respondents' agreement, are government support (government element) and knowledge and understanding of halal (business actor element). It indicates that government assistance is a priority due to its significant regulatory role in ensuring simple procedures and compliance with halal standards. In conclusion, the priority rank of determinant of pentahelix found is business actor (first rank), media (second rank), government (third rank), academia (fourth rank), and community (fifth rank). The study suggests that business actors play a crucial role in developing the halal industry, which may be enhanced in terms of their halal literacy and knowledge of halal products. The government's role in halal certification needs to be enhanced in order to ease the halal register for business actors.
